Cross-Promoting LinkedIn Events Within Industry Groups for Greater Exposure
LinkedIn has evolved into a powerful platform for professionals to connect, making it essential to leverage networking opportunities. One effective strategy is to promote events within sector-specific groups. By targeting these communities, you can maximize engagement, boost attendance, and create an authentic network of individuals passionate about similar topics. Start by selecting the right group to join or collaborate with, which aligns closely with your event’s theme. Engaging with members through thought-provoking discussions and polls can also help increase visibility. You must ensure your event description highlights its value explicitly, clearly communicating why participation is essential. Another crucial aspect is to utilize visuals providing a sneak peek into what attendees can expect. Uploading enticing images or videos can create buzz and spark curiosity among group members, increasing the likelihood of shares. Crafting tailored messages for distinct groups can personalize your outreach efforts, making recipients feel more connected. Ignoring these nuances may lead to a generic approach that falls flat. Instead, aim for genuine engagement, fostering relationships that can lead to long-term professional connections and growth.
One significant tactic in promoting your LinkedIn events is to connect with influencers within your industry groups. These individuals often have extensive networks that can help amplify your event’s reach. Start by identifying key figures who share your target audience. Approach them with personalized messages that articulate the event’s benefits and the value their endorsement would bring. Offer them complimentary access or a speaking opportunity, incentivizing their involvement. Their endorsement can lead to greater credibility for your event as well. Additionally, consider collaborating with influencers on content prior to the event. This could involve hosting a LinkedIn Live session or a sneak preview of what participants can expect. Intersecting your event with existing conversations allows you to tap into ongoing industry dialogues effectively. It also provides a platform for sharing unique insights that will engage group members. Ensuring alignment between the influencer’s values and your event content is crucial. This alignment will foster authentic engagement, increasing the willingness to promote your event among their networks. In turn, this can create a multiplier effect, enabling your outreach to reach new audiences beyond your immediate contacts.
Another valuable strategy is to encourage group members to share the event within their networks. Incentivizing participants for sharing can heighten interest while expanding reach. Create shareable content, such as an eye-catching banner or branded hashtags, to make sharing easy and attractive. Consider organizing contests where participants who share the event are entered into a drawing for free tickets or exclusive perks. This gamification can foster excitement and motivate members to spread the word, significantly increasing visibility. Additionally, feature testimonials from previous events, showcasing why attending is worthwhile. These testimonials can be displayed in promotional content within group discussions or as part of the event listing. Visuals combined with social proof can play a critical role in generating interest. Furthermore, providing a clear call to action, such as a direct link to register, ensures that potential attendees know how to sign up easily. Utilizing strategic reminders or countdown posts leading up to the event can also keep your event top-of-mind for group members. This consistent engagement is important to nurture the excitement while ensuring your event maintains active visibility right up to the start date.
Leveraging LinkedIn Features for Maximum Impact
Utilizing LinkedIn’s features effectively can significantly enhance the visibility of your events. Consider creating an event page that provides comprehensive details, including the agenda, speakers, and registration link. This centralized information hub allows members to find everything they need in one location, increasing the likelihood of participation. Encourage members of the group to RSVP publicly, as this creates a sense of community and excitement. Moreover, leverage the power of LinkedIn Events’ notifications and reminders to keep your audience informed. Regularly updating the event page with new information can also help maintain interest and engagement. Incorporate discussions related to the event topic within the group to keep conversations flowing. This strategy will serve to organically promote your event while providing a platform for shared knowledge and resources. Ensuring consistent interaction with the group through comments and responses will also foster relationships. Personal touches can make all the difference, leading to higher engagement rates. These ongoing conversations create a familiar atmosphere and enable networking opportunities that can leverage the event’s success even further.
Additionally, post-event engagement should not be underestimated. Following up with attendees through personalized thank-you messages can go a long way in creating lasting connections. By expressing gratitude, you foster goodwill and open doors for future collaborations or networking opportunities. In your follow-up, include key highlights from the event that participants can share with their networks as a recap. This can amplify the event’s reach even after it concludes. Encourage participants to provide feedback on their experience, as this involvement can lead to valuable insights for future events. Sharing photos or key takeaways in the group keeps the conversations alive, extending the lifecycle of your event beyond a single day. You might even consider creating a highlights reel to share across all relevant groups. This content will serve as a reminder of the value of participation and can entice those who missed out to join future events. Furthermore, consistently evolve your promotional strategies based on past experiences. Learning from each event’s successes and challenges increases the chances of future engagements improving.
